Class TwitchErrorScreen

All Implemented Interfaces:
IdentifibleBooleanConsumer

@Environment(CLIENT)
public class TwitchErrorScreen
extends Screen
Mappings:
Namespace Name
official baa
intermediary net/minecraft/class_827
named net/minecraft/client/gui/screen/TwitchErrorScreen
  • Field Details

    • LOGGER

      private static final Logger LOGGER
      Mappings:
      Namespace Name Mixin selector
      official a Lbaa;a:Lorg/apache/logging/log4j/Logger;
      intermediary field_3610 Lnet/minecraft/class_827;field_3610:Lorg/apache/logging/log4j/Logger;
      named LOGGER Lnet/minecraft/client/gui/screen/TwitchErrorScreen;LOGGER:Lorg/apache/logging/log4j/Logger;
    • unavailableText

      private final Text unavailableText
      Mappings:
      Namespace Name Mixin selector
      official f Lbaa;f:Leu;
      intermediary field_3611 Lnet/minecraft/class_827;field_3611:Lnet/minecraft/class_1444;
      named unavailableText Lnet/minecraft/client/gui/screen/TwitchErrorScreen;unavailableText:Lnet/minecraft/text/Text;
    • field_3612

      private final Screen field_3612
      Mappings:
      Namespace Name Mixin selector
      official g Lbaa;g:Laxu;
      intermediary field_3612 Lnet/minecraft/class_827;field_3612:Lnet/minecraft/class_754;
      named field_3612 Lnet/minecraft/client/gui/screen/TwitchErrorScreen;field_3612:Lnet/minecraft/client/gui/screen/Screen;
    • errorCause

      private final TwitchErrorScreen.ErrorCause errorCause
      Mappings:
      Namespace Name Mixin selector
      official h Lbaa;h:Lbaa$a;
      intermediary field_3613 Lnet/minecraft/class_827;field_3613:Lnet/minecraft/class_827$class_828;
      named errorCause Lnet/minecraft/client/gui/screen/TwitchErrorScreen;errorCause:Lnet/minecraft/client/gui/screen/TwitchErrorScreen$ErrorCause;
    • field_3614

      private final List<TranslatableText> field_3614
      Mappings:
      Namespace Name Mixin selector
      official i Lbaa;i:Ljava/util/List;
      intermediary field_3614 Lnet/minecraft/class_827;field_3614:Ljava/util/List;
      named field_3614 Lnet/minecraft/client/gui/screen/TwitchErrorScreen;field_3614:Ljava/util/List;
    • field_3615

      private final List<String> field_3615
      Mappings:
      Namespace Name Mixin selector
      official r Lbaa;r:Ljava/util/List;
      intermediary field_3615 Lnet/minecraft/class_827;field_3615:Ljava/util/List;
      named field_3615 Lnet/minecraft/client/gui/screen/TwitchErrorScreen;field_3615:Ljava/util/List;
  • Constructor Details

    • TwitchErrorScreen

      public TwitchErrorScreen​(Screen screen, TwitchErrorScreen.ErrorCause errorCause)
    • TwitchErrorScreen

      public TwitchErrorScreen​(Screen screen, TwitchErrorScreen.ErrorCause cause, List<TranslatableText> list)
      Mappings:
      Namespace Name Mixin selector
      official <init> Lbaa;<init>(Laxu;Lbaa$a;Ljava/util/List;)V
      intermediary <init> Lnet/minecraft/class_827;<init>(Lnet/minecraft/class_754;Lnet/minecraft/class_827$class_828;Ljava/util/List;)V
      named <init> Lnet/minecraft/client/gui/screen/TwitchErrorScreen;<init>(Lnet/minecraft/client/gui/screen/Screen;Lnet/minecraft/client/gui/screen/TwitchErrorScreen$ErrorCause;Ljava/util/List;)V
  • Method Details

    • init

      public void init()
      Overrides:
      init in class Screen
      Mappings:
      Namespace Name Mixin selector
      official b Laxu;b()V
      intermediary method_2795 Lnet/minecraft/class_754;method_2795()V
      named init Lnet/minecraft/client/gui/screen/Screen;init()V
    • removed

      public void removed()
      Overrides:
      removed in class Screen
      Mappings:
      Namespace Name Mixin selector
      official m Laxu;m()V
      intermediary method_2812 Lnet/minecraft/class_754;method_2812()V
      named removed Lnet/minecraft/client/gui/screen/Screen;removed()V
    • render

      public void render​(int mouseX, int mouseY, float delta)
      Overrides:
      render in class Screen
      Mappings:
      Namespace Name Mixin selector
      official a Laxu;a(IIF)V
      intermediary method_2783 Lnet/minecraft/class_754;method_2783(IIF)V
      named render Lnet/minecraft/client/gui/screen/Screen;render(IIF)V
    • buttonClicked

      protected void buttonClicked​(ButtonWidget button)
      Overrides:
      buttonClicked in class Screen
      Mappings:
      Namespace Name Mixin selector
      official a Laxu;a(Lavs;)V
      intermediary method_2787 Lnet/minecraft/class_754;method_2787(Lnet/minecraft/class_685;)V
      named buttonClicked Lnet/minecraft/client/gui/screen/Screen;buttonClicked(Lnet/minecraft/client/gui/widget/ButtonWidget;)V
    • setUrl

      private void setUrl​(String string)
      Mappings:
      Namespace Name Mixin selector
      official a Lbaa;a(Ljava/lang/String;)V
      intermediary method_3019 Lnet/minecraft/class_827;method_3019(Ljava/lang/String;)V
      named setUrl Lnet/minecraft/client/gui/screen/TwitchErrorScreen;setUrl(Ljava/lang/String;)V
    • method_3018

      public static void method_3018​(Screen screen)
      Mappings:
      Namespace Name Mixin selector
      official a Lbaa;a(Laxu;)V
      intermediary method_3018 Lnet/minecraft/class_827;method_3018(Lnet/minecraft/class_754;)V
      named method_3018 Lnet/minecraft/client/gui/screen/TwitchErrorScreen;method_3018(Lnet/minecraft/client/gui/screen/Screen;)V